BIO 3115 CONSERVATION BIOLOGY 2017 ASSIGNMENT 1:
REWILDING
Rewilding is large-scale conservation aimed at restoring and protecting natural processes and
core wilderness areas, providing connectivity between such areas, and protecting or
reintroducing apex predators and keystone species. A number of rewilding projects have been
proposed and indeed, undertaken, including: the reintroduction of wolves to Yellowstone
National Park in the United States; reintroducing beaver to Wales; and reintroduction of jaguar
into the southern United States and Mexico. In the view of George Monbiot, in rewilding is the
salvation of the natural world (http://www.monbiot.com/2013/05/27/a-manifesto-for-rewildingthe-world/ ).
The idea of rewilding has been extended to the (re)creation of extinct ecosystems with the
idea of reintroducing species to areas from which they – or their evolutionary ancestors – have
been extirpated for millennia. The concept of “Pleistocene” rewilding, for example, considers
the idea of introducing tigers and elephants, to replace the sabre-tooth cats and mastodons that
once roamed the Great Plains of North America.
